THE SECOND TEST.

SECOND EDITION

A DRAWN GAME.

HONOURS WITH NKW ZEALAND. Electric Telegraph.-—Press Association WELLINGTON. Last Night. Brilliant batting by J. L. Kerr, of Canterbury. and li. G. \ ivian of Auckland," who put on 190 together after two wickets had ialleu lor .19. enabled 1. B. CroniD to declare New Zealand's second innings against the English team yesterday closed at 229 iur three wickets with the object of forcing a win. Requiring 316 to win in two hours and a halt the tourists lost 4 for 33, before tea, but played out time, losing seven for 130, and the game was drawn. A. W. Roberts, ol Canterbury, again bowled outstaudiugly well, taking three lor 39, and E. D. Blundell, of Wellington, captured two lor 13. The match provided interesting criket. over all three 4ays. Ihe New Zealand players demonstrated that their form was too bad to be true at Dunedin in the first game, and there should be interesting contests in the last two matches at Auckland and Christchurch. The play yesterday was watched by about 7000 "spectators. NEW ZEALAND. First innings ‘2-12
